CASE STUDY:

Leveraging Synthetic Data to Develop Mission-Driven Decision Support

Challenge

Space Force outlined a mission-critical need: enhancing decision-making for the Launch and Range Test System (LTRS) to ensure safer, more efficient operations. Key priorities included modeling launch safety decisions, optimizing the balance between maintenance and procurement, and evaluating process improvement strategies.

Solution

In support of this mission, OST developed a predictive, model-based decision support system using synthetic data, designed to deliver actionable insights, strengthen launch readiness, and drive data-informed choices that align with operational goals.

This model provides the Space Force with key capabilities, including the ability to pinpoint and understand operational bottlenecks within the launch process and measuring the impact of various risk mitigation strategies and associated costs.

Itemized costs for activities and resources were included, along with crucial launch process interdependencies such as dependencies on sensors, networks, weather, pad availability, setup/repair/maintenance times, and launch zone security.

Outcome

Based on the simulation tool’s outputs, the key outcomes from the detailed event and component data include vital metrics for informed decisions such as the total number of launches conducted, broken down by launch vehicle and often presented with confidence levels, and the associated launch cycle times for each vehicle type. Furthermore, the simulation provides insights into the efficiency of operations by detailing resource and activity utilization levels. Finally, the tool quantifies the financial implications through rough order of magnitude (ROM) costs per launch and highlights potential system vulnerabilities by tracking failures and delays for individual components.
